Termites in this area work slowly and quietly. They can tunnel through baseboards, door frames, load‑bearing beams, and even furniture pieces without leaving obvious hints until the destruction is fairly far along. When a property owner lastly hears a hollow wall or notifications a drooping floorboard, the invasion might have been growing for months or perhaps years. That's why an expert termite inspection is necessary, particularly for homes that haven't been analyzed within the past year.
A comprehensive termite control service typically begins with a complete property inspection. Service technicians analyze the subfloor, roof space, garden beds, retaining walls and any timber in contact with soil. Mud tracks along brickwork or structures are typically the first noticeable hint of termite activity, in addition to damaged skirting boards or doors that unexpectedly stick without explanation. As soon as an inspection validates activity, or just identifies risk factors, a customized treatment strategy can be put together.
Treatment alternatives differ depending on the degree of activity and the design of the home. Baiting systems are popular since they target the whole colony instead of simply the termites discovered on website. Bait stations put strategically around the residential or commercial property are kept track of over time, enabling pest professionals to track activity and change treatment as required. Chemical soil treatments are another typical technique, creating a barrier around the home that termites can not cross without being affected. For homes under construction or undergoing renovation, physical barriers can likewise be installed to prevent termites from gaining entry in the first place.

Seasonal modifications in Canberra also contribute in termite behaviour. Warmer, wetter months tend to see increased termite activity as nests broaden and look for new food sources. This makes spring and early summer season a reasonable time to arrange an inspection, well before any possible infestation has the possibility to spread out even more into the structure of the home. Waiting up until winter, when termites are less active, can sometimes mean problems go undetected for longer.

Termite damage is seldom covered by standard home insurance coverage, which makes prevention and early detection even more essential from a financial viewpoint. A modest investment in regular inspections and preventative treatment is generally smaller sized than the expense of structural repair work after an undiscovered problem has taken hold.
